Impact of defensive team variables on goals conceded in the first division of the Spanish soccer league: a 10-year study

This study aimed to analyse the influence of defensive team variables on goals conceded in the first division of the Spanish soccer league (LaLiga) between the 2013-2014 and 2022 2023 seasons. Defensive variables from LaLiga`s first division across ten seasons (2013 2014 to 2022-2023) were analysed, including all teams that participated during this period. Thirty three defensive metrics were selected from the Wyscout database, focusing on team performance. The selection process wasconducted by three independent researchers. Moderate positive correlations were found between goals conceded and opponents` ball touches (r = 0.410), opponent ball possession (r = 0.358), and opponents` ball touches in various field areas (0.304 <= r <= 0.381). Defensive errors also correlated positively, while unsuccessful attempts to challenge a dribbling opponent showed a weak negative correlation. Regression analysis identified that opponents` ball touches and shots conceded were the most significant factors, explaining 25.5% of the variance in goals conceded. The findings suggest that limiting opponents` touches, possession, and shots is essential in minimizing goals conceded, as greater opponent control correlates with increased scoring chances. Defensive lapses undermine overall performance, while certain set-piece and defensive actions showed a limited effect. Developing strategies that reduce opponent control and improve challenge success rates is crucial. Further research is recommended across different leagues and categories to enhance understanding of defensive tactics in soccer
